Well you have a problem with Registered Home Inspector being used in Ontario. PR 158 which is enacted legislation granting the use of RHI to OAHI.

From the act…

(2) Any person in Ontario who, not being a registered member of the Association, takes or uses the designation “Registered Home Inspector”
or “R.H.I.“, alone or in combination with any other word, name, title, initial or description, or implies, suggests or holds out that that
person is a registered home inspector is guilty of an offence.

(3) On conviction of an offence under subsection
(2), a person is liable to a fine of not more than $5,000.
